The Playboy Club from NBC, which aired in 2011, is a beguiling period drama that skillfully weaves a tale of charm, ambition, power, and intrigue. Set against the glitzy and glamorous backdrop of the 1960's in Chicago, the series stars Amber Heard as one of the show's leads. Amber Heard plays Maureen, a stunningly beautiful and naïve newbie Bunny at the Playboy Club, one of the city's most fashionable social clubs. Maureen enters a world where high society mingles fluidly with the underworld, and she quickly learns that this new world she's entered is a lot more hostile than it appears. This key character adds depth to the series as she navigates the treacherous waters of her environs while dreaming of spotlight fame. At its core, The Playboy Club is more than just a show about scanty Bunny outfits and social escapades. It is a showcase of the unique bond among the Bunnies and the dangerous secrets they share. The series also paints a picture of the club as a melting pot for entertainers and the ultimate ticket to stardom for some. Nick Dalton, played by Eddie Cibrian, is a charismatic and ambitious attorney, with an eye on becoming the state's attorney. Being a regular at the Playboy Club, he becomes Maureen's accidental savior on a fateful night, setting off a chain of events from their first encounter. With the club as the epicenter and threads of intertwined relationships, secrets, and ambitions, the plot elaborates on these characters as they pursue love, power, and success in a rapidly changing society. The show further delves into the lives of other Bunnies at the club, including the pragmatic Bunny Mother Carol-Lynne, portrayed by Laura Benanti. Carol-Lynne is a valuable character, offering maternal warmth while encouraging an ethos of sisterhood among the Bunnies. With time, she ends up in a complex relationship that adds fire to the show's riveting storylines. Another significant character is Alice, played by Leah Renee, who is married to a man but is secretly involved in a lesbian relationship with Bunny Brenda, thus bringing a sprinkle of LGBTQ+ perspective and sexual liberation to the narrative, quite a contentious topic in the 1960s. Beyond the Bunnies and the captivating relationships that exist among them, the club's patrons also play an essential role in this series, making the plot multidimensional. These patrons include mob bosses, politicians, entertainers, and business tycoons, signaling the club's allure and stature in the society of the time.
